Cheney: Miers is Just Like Scalia and Thomas

Many on the right are complaining that Harriet Miers is not sufficiently ideological. But Vice President Cheney, for his part, is trying to sell Miers as another Scalia or Thomas. Here is Cheney today on Sean Hannity’s radio show:

HANNITY: So in that sense, the President’s promise, you believe, has been fulfilled, and that is that she fits the mold of a Scalia and a Thomas?

CHENEY: I do.

Cheney added that Bush didn’t pick Myers to avoid controversy: “He’s not a President who avoids a fight — he likes a good fight.”
